Oct 28, 2013 12:57 PM in response to Community User

First question to ask with any email like that is, can you still log in to iTunes? Open iTunes and log in to your account - if you can and all is well, then clearly it is at the least, an erroneous email.


Check your AppleID independantly by not clicking anything in the email but typing in appleid.apple.com in a web browser. Again, can you login and is all the information correct?


A good rule with any such email is never trust, and verify (independently) if the account they mention even has a problem in the first place.
